First of all, look to see if you have a "Extract all files" option at the top of your screen showing folder content. If you do, click that and it'll ask you where you want to put the extracted files... I always leave them in the suggested location which is usually a folder in my downloads folder.

 

Once the files are extracted, just double click the .EXE file to get things going...
